Output 1763ef7976248c3c76c8e8319ac88ca0fa5619d0026223a7ba253564907a329f:17

value
352649
script pubkey
OP_0 OP_PUSHBYTES_20 ff17124e67e9e0a532180b564ada5a5108a4c267
address
bc1qlut3ynn8a8s22vscpdty4kj62yy2fsn8j3528y
transaction
1763ef7976248c3c76c8e8319ac88ca0fa5619d0026223a7ba253564907a329f
spent
true